No despliega Combo dentro de grid en VFP 9
Expertos no logro hacer que un combo, incluido en una columna de un grid, recupere los campos que le paso de un cursor. Probe que levante directamente de la tabla y tampoco lo logro. No despliega el combo. Lo que hago:
Al grid, con recordSourceType= 4-SQL Statement, le paso desde el Init del form un cursor que se visualiza ok. En paralelo con otra consulta quiero pasarle al combo un listado de nombres de la tabla empleados. Para ello en la columna4 (dnd esta el combo) selecciono el CurrentControl=Combo1;Sparse=.f.
Al Combo lo configuro con BoundColumn=2;BoundTo=.f.;RowSourceType=2-Alias. Un metodo le pasa el cursor al combo:
thisform.grid1.column4.combo1.RowSource=''
SELECT * FROM empleados INTO CURSOR emple
thisform.grid1.column4.combo1.RowSource='emple.nom_emple'
Haciendo esto no puedo desplegar el combo. Si uso un combo distinto fuera del grid, y hago lo mismo funciona OK. Hay alguna propiedad contenedora del grid que me este afectando? El hecho que al grid le pase el cursor con el RecordSource_Type=4 y al combo con un Alias afectara? Reitero que tambien intente añadiendo la tabla empleados al data enviroment y, configurando el combo con el RowSourceType=6 - Field configurarle por defecto en el RowSource=empleado.nom_emple,cod_emple y tampoco funciona (no despliega el combo)
Agradecido desde ya
Slds!